About This Book

What if your perfect camping trip suddenly turned into a silly adventure because Dad caught a cold? Imagine tall grasses swaying, a creek bubbling nearby, and ducks that are anything but ordinary! Can the Hickey family keep their fun going despite the unexpected hiccup?

Quick Assessment

Wages Creek is a lighthearted early reader story about a family camping trip that takes a humorous turn when Dad catches a cold. Set in a charming natural environment with playful animal encounters, it’s suitable for ages 5-8 and encourages imagination and family bonding. The book contains no concerning content and is ideal for young readers developing fluency.

Why we rated Wages Creek 7C

Wages Creek is written at a Level 2 reading level across 30 pages. Strong independent readers around grade 3.0 can typically handle this book on their own; with parent or teacher support, Wages Creek works for readers up to grade 4.0.

We rate Wages Creek as 7C ("Clear") because the content sits in the "Gentle" range — no conflict beyond everyday childhood experiences. Across our four dimensions (emotional, physical, social, thematic) the book reads as evenly gentle; no single dimension stands out as a concern.

No specific content flags were raised by community reviewers, which is consistent with the gentle intensity score.
